Choosing the Right Beans and Roast

Starting with the right coffee beans is the most direct way to control the final caffeine content of your cup. While taste is often the primary consideration, the choice of coffee species makes a substantial difference in natural caffeine levels. The two most common species are Arabica and Robusta.

  • Robusta vs. Arabica: Robusta beans are the undisputed champions of caffeine, containing roughly 2% to 4.5% caffeine by weight, which is almost double the amount found in Arabica beans, which typically range from 1.1% to 1.7%. While Robusta is often associated with a more bitter taste, modern cultivation is yielding better quality Robusta varieties. Including a portion of Robusta in your blend is a simple way to increase caffeine immediately.
  • Light vs. Dark Roast: There is a common misconception that darker roasts are more caffeinated. In reality, the roasting process burns off some caffeine molecules. The difference is minor when measuring by weight, but if you measure by volume (like a scoop), a light roast will have more caffeine. This is because darker roasted beans expand and become less dense, meaning a scoop of light roast contains more total mass—and therefore more caffeine—than a scoop of dark roast.

Optimizing Your Grind and Ratio

How you grind your beans and the ratio of coffee to water are critical factors in caffeine extraction. The finer the grind, the greater the surface area exposed to water, which speeds up extraction.

  • Grind Size: For most brewing methods, using a finer grind than you normally would will extract more caffeine. However, grinding too fine for certain methods can lead to over-extraction of bitter compounds. For immersion methods like French press, a slightly finer grind than the standard coarse will increase contact area and boost caffeine. For espresso, the already fine grind is optimal for high concentration.
  • Coffee-to-Water Ratio: A lower coffee-to-water ratio (e.g., more coffee grounds per cup) directly increases the concentration of all extracted compounds, including caffeine. Experimenting with a ratio of 1:15 or even 1:12 instead of the more common 1:18 can result in a more potent cup.

High-Caffeine Brewing Techniques

Certain brewing methods naturally lend themselves to higher caffeine extraction due to longer contact times or higher pressures.

  • Cold Brew: This method involves steeping coarse grounds in cold water for 12 to 24 hours. The extended contact time, despite the lower temperature, extracts a high amount of caffeine, resulting in a smooth, low-acidity concentrate. When diluted less, cold brew packs a serious punch.
  • French Press: As an immersion method, the French press allows grounds to steep in hot water for a prolonged period, typically 4 minutes. This full immersion results in efficient caffeine extraction and a rich, full-bodied cup.
  • Espresso and Moka Pot: Both rely on pressure to force hot water through finely ground coffee, producing a highly concentrated beverage. While a single shot of espresso is a small volume, the concentration is very high. A Moka pot produces a similar, very strong brew on the stovetop.
  • The 'Red Eye': For a truly extreme caffeine dose, add a shot of espresso to your regular brewed drip coffee. For an even bigger hit, a 'Black Eye' adds two shots.

Other Variables to Consider

  • Water Temperature: For hot brewing methods, using water at the hotter end of the optimal range (around 205°F) extracts caffeine more efficiently. However, using boiling water can scorch the grounds and introduce unwanted bitterness.
  • Brew Time: As mentioned with cold brew and French press, longer contact time between water and grounds generally means more caffeine extraction. This is particularly relevant for immersion methods.
  • Bloomin' for the Boost: In pour-over or drip brewing, a pre-infusion step (also known as 'blooming') involves pouring a small amount of hot water over the grounds and letting them sit for 30 seconds. This releases gases and allows for a more even and efficient extraction during the main brew.

Caffeine Comparison by Brewing Method

Brewing Method Grind Size Brew Time Typical Caffeine (per 8oz) Notes
Cold Brew Coarse 12-24 hours 150-280 mg+ Highest total caffeine per serving, low acidity.
French Press Medium-Coarse 4 minutes 80-100 mg Full immersion extracts oils and flavors.
Drip Coffee Medium 3-5 minutes 95 mg Balanced extraction, convenient for large batches.
Moka Pot Fine 3-5 minutes ~105 mg Stovetop espresso-style, high concentration.
Espresso (shot) Very Fine 20-30 seconds 63 mg (per 1oz shot) Highest concentration per ounce, low total caffeine per shot.
Red Eye N/A Varies 160 mg+ Combines drip coffee with an espresso shot.
